deviless|ˈdɛv(ə)lɪs| [f. devil + -ess: cf. F. diablesse.] A she-devil.
a1693Urquhart Rabelais iv. xxvii. 226 There was not Angel, Man, Devil, nor Deviless, upon the place, who would not [etc.]. 1761Sterne Tr. Shandy (1802) III. xx. 318 Though we should abominate each other ten times worse than so many devils or devilesses. 1881Athenæum 9 July 45/3 But a commonplace woman, with little of either the saint or the ‘deviless’ in her composition. |
